Output d04adf800e4236e46a3ed0cc8e6a674a963caf0b40309422785e78f52e312fd5:3

value
684761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21d4657b2eb5a798c95bd7c3b8830e6b1fe977ee OP_EQUAL
address
34mtfSDHKiUBEMnZu9ymTmbqqAwjp6YMMm
transaction
d04adf800e4236e46a3ed0cc8e6a674a963caf0b40309422785e78f52e312fd5
spent
true